How many times you find yourself browsing the internet for sunglasses, but giving-up for not knowing how they are going to look on your face?

You can find a better deal and much more options for sunglasses online than in your local department store or optician. But shopping online for sunglasses is quite tricky.

knowing which glasses frames suit better your face-shape is essential if you are considering to buy your perfect shades online!

This is a quick guide on how to shop sunglasses for your face-shape:

The Heart-Shaped Face: Round, bottom-heavy or cat-eye sunglasses will accentuate your shape. Avoid anything too decorative, it will bring out your forehead.

Oval Face Shape: If you own this face shape, you are a lucky women!This is the most wanted shape and looks great with most sunglasses! My favorite one for this shape are the Aviator Ray Ban Glasses!

Square Face-Shape: Similar to the heart-shaped face, the square shape is great for round cat-eye or oval sunglasses. Avoid anything square and always opt for soft curves!

Round Face-Shape: Rectangular or any squarish frames are great for the round shape. Anything small or too round will make your face look even rounder!!

The Jumper

October 18th, 2012 by Daphne Lopes



jumper fashion trend winter autumn 2012 aw12 fall trend irish fashion

The Jumper is a old winter friend, cosy and warm, but always considered a topping for your pijama bottoms, or a ‘supermaket-outfit’. 

Things changed completely when Rihanna stepped out on her Kenzo’s jumper, this piece made the top 10 on most fashionista’s winter wish-list. Nowadays, a good grey over sized jumper is what the coolest kids wear.

Studs, diamonds, crazy prints and logos are welcome. Topshop and Urban Outfitters have a great selection, but let’s face it, men’s jumpers are always better – and warmer. Hit the menswear section of the high-street shops, they always have, logo and printed jumpers.

Using simple DIY tricks, you can customize a unique jumper. A good idea is to get yourself some studs and apply to the shoulders, cuffs or collar. But if you want to go pro, you can cut your logo in a paper and use it as a stencil to apply the fabric dye on it!

Mach your new garment with boyfriend jeans, leather skinny trousers or skirts and create a different look every time you wear the same jumper.

Ultimate Autumn 12 Footwear Guide

October 4th, 2012 by Daphne Lopes



Fall-footwear-guide-autumn-winter-2012-aw12-shoes-pointy-boots-ankle-boots

Throughout the history of footwear, shoes and boots with long, pointed toes have been favored at various periods and cultures or sub-cultures. On A/W12 and S/S13 Catwalks we saw the return of pointy shoes.

Pumps, boots and sandals receive the elongated treatment and they definitely look more sophisticated and sharp. Welted out soles and platforms add more dimension and structure to the silhouette of the shoes.

Leather and Nappa are the fabrics you are looking for this Autumn. Black is always easier to match and mantain, but maroon, caramel, and dark green are colours not to ignore. White boots have always been a big discussion between fashionistas, but this winter white was embraced with style as a important detail on footwear.

The typical  ‘bone-lenght’ changed to a taller version that should reach at least 1 inch from the ankle-bone. Socks are welcome to the new version of ankle boots. Details such as buckles and metallic frames in the tips of the pointed toes provide a expensive-looking finish and a little touch of the fetish culture.
